作用域规则告诉我们一个变量的有效范围,它在哪儿创建,在哪儿销毁(也就是说超出了作用域)。变量的有效作用域从它的定义点开始,到和定义变量之前最邻近的开括号配对的第一个闭括号。也就是说,作用域由变量所在的最近一对括号确定。(1) 全局变量:全局变量是在所有函数体的外部定义的,程序的所在部分(甚至其它文....
分类:
编程语言 时间:
2015-12-15 22:55:23
阅读次数:
348
1.iOS里面有一个经常出现的现象,就是崩溃,也就是闪退,90%以上都是内存原因, 1)内存溢出 2)野指针异常 内存大比较难以发现问题,需要程序员对内存管理有比较好的使用习惯。2.内存溢出:超出分配内存访问,5s内存50M;6内存限制80M;6s内存限制130M;3.野指针异常:野外的指针,没有....
分类:
其他好文 时间:
2015-12-15 19:28:46
阅读次数:
160
网格布局:GridLayout我个人觉得GridLayout的设计还不很完善,每个网格的大小,由填充的cell决定,即默认是wrap很容易整个GridLayout超出屏幕。下面是一个例子: GridLayout的灵活支出在于可以指定view方式的位置,运行有些问题不放置内容,如上面的例子。行号...
分类:
移动开发 时间:
2015-12-15 14:17:39
阅读次数:
197
overflow: hidden;white-space: nowrap;-o-text-overflow: ellipsis; /* for Opera */text-overflow: ellipsis; /* for IE */
分类:
其他好文 时间:
2015-12-15 12:05:27
阅读次数:
126
在子块设置了position属性为relative后,其宽度仍然为未移动前的宽度,撑满了未移动前福快的内容。只是向右移了,因此右边超出父块。如果希望自快的宽度仅仅为其内容加上自己的padding值,则可以将其float属性设置为left或者制定其宽度width设置position属性,一般是配合le...
分类:
Web程序 时间:
2015-12-15 00:45:54
阅读次数:
153
Ⅰ:ErrorReporting错误报告A:ViolationsAssociatedwithBuses有关总线电气错误的各类型(共12项)◆busindicesoutofrange总线分支索引超出范围◆Busrangesyntaxerrors总线范围的语法错误◆Illegalbusrangevalu...
分类:
其他好文 时间:
2015-12-14 18:33:27
阅读次数:
142
之前写过一篇《如何更好地限制一个UITextField的输入长度》,在文章最后得到的结论是可以直接使用UIKIT_EXTERNNSString*constUITextFieldTextDidChangeNotification;进行监听,截断超出maxLength的部分。所以后来我在处理UIText...
分类:
其他好文 时间:
2015-12-14 14:23:11
阅读次数:
278
粘性控件 (对View的自定义)* 应用场景: 未读提醒的清除* 功能实现: > 1. 画静态图 OK > 2. 把静态的数值变成变量(计算得到真实的变量) OK > 3. 不断地修改变量, 重绘界面, 动起来了. > 4. 功能分析: a. 拖拽超出范围,断开, 松手, 消失 b. 拖拽超出范围,...
分类:
其他好文 时间:
2015-12-12 23:20:51
阅读次数:
649
代码如下:display: -webkit-box; 必须结合的属性 ,将对象作为弹性伸缩盒子模型显示 。-webkit-box-orient 必须结合的属性 ,设置或检索伸缩盒对象的子元素的排列方式 。text-overflow: ellipsis;,可以用来多行文本的情况下,用省略号“…”隐藏超...
分类:
其他好文 时间:
2015-12-12 17:03:12
阅读次数:
261
当运行mapreduce的时候,有时候会出现异常信息,提示物理内存或者虚拟内存超出限制,默认情况下:虚拟内存是物理内存的2.1倍。异常信息类似如下:Container [pid=13026,containerID=container_1449820132317_0013_01_000012] is ...
分类:
其他好文 时间:
2015-12-11 22:29:57
阅读次数:
782